Understanding the presence of early humans in northeastern Brazil: Synthesis of paleoenvironmental reconstructions
A new study presents the first integrated synthesis of paleoenvironmental reconstructions from Northeastern Brazil (NEB), a key region for understanding the early environmental history of South America. By combining evidence from palynology, geochemistry, sedimentology, and archaeology, the research provides new insights into how landscapes and climate evolved over the past 40,000 years.
